Share praises for your Fall Festival Event!

We doubled our attendance and at the last minute more volunteer showed up to fill empty positions. The weather was a balmy 75 degrees!

Describe your event -

Evening Outdoor fair with games, musical and dance performances on center stage, lighted light show and hayride, blow ups, Free food.

What went well?
This year we DIDN'T run out of hotdogs!!! We had plenty of Free Food...even with the double attendance.


How did you publicize your event to the community?

Mailed postcards to all house in a 2 mile radius. Had members hand out business card size invitations to people in the community. Road signs

What did you do this year that made a huge difference in your event's success?

Mailing the postcards, and planning big! Word of mouth about the light show and hayride last year brought out more people.

Did you present the Gospel? If so, how?

Showed a video presentation (What's the point?) from Group's "Take 10" DVD while people waited in line for the hayride. Well received because it was humorous as well as to the point.

Share praises for your Fall Festival Event!

Describe your event -

We have a carnival type event during Trick or Treat that is open to all the kids in our 400 person village.  This is our sixth year!

What went well?

We had so many kids I ran out of bags and had to beg older kids not to take them (we had well over 100 kids through the doors).  We made the trading cards that someone had posted here and they were a big hit!

Now that we've been doing this for several years, the church really gets behind it and we have plenty of volunteers and folks just sort of come and hang out.

We also give away hot coffee, hot chocolate and cookies for the adults outside (many won't come inside) and that is fun to tell them we won't take any money.

Best of all Fred and Wilma actually came to church on Sunday!

How did you publicize your event to the community?

We send fliers home through the school for K-3 grade and rolled the giant arrow sign (that I rescued from the trash and a cm repaired a few years ago!  LOL) out front and had the info there.  Of course, because we're during TorT and we've been doing this for several years, it's become a "tradition" in our tiny village.  So that is TRULY the biggest advertising you can do in a small town!

What did you do this year that made a huge difference in your event's success?

I don't know that we did much different.  We started with WWFF recycling the VBS decorations so that certainly makes things easier to do!  We did get the local news to come and that was really exciting!



Did you present the Gospel? If so, how?

Because we don't use the Finale portion of VBS, we showed a clip from "Prince of Egypt" and did Day 1's standing on the eggs thing and that was a huge hit with the kids.
